Pure parallelism (Haskell Unfolder #47)

“Pure parallelism” refers to the execution of pure Haskell functions on multiple CPU cores, (hopefully) speeding up the computation. Since we are still dealing with pure functions, however, we get none of the problems normally associated with concurrent execution: no non-determinism, no need for locks, etc. In this episode we will develop a pure but parallel implementation of linear regression. We will briefly recap how linear regression works, before discussing the two primitive functions that Haskell offers for pure parallelism: par and pseq.
